Local search is evolving—and if you’re a small business owner, optimizing your Google Business Profile is more critical than ever. In this article, we’ll explore why SEO for Google My Business is essential for boosting your local search visibility and driving quality leads. Whether you’re new to the world of local SEO or looking for actionable tips to refine your strategy, this guide is packed with practical advice, step-by-step instructions, and advanced tips to help you dominate local rankings.
In today’s competitive market, ranking high in local search isn’t just about having a website; it’s about ensuring your business appears at the top of Google Maps and local search results. By following these actionable steps and leveraging proven local SEO strategies, you’ll improve your GMB profile ranking and build stronger local search visibility—all while making your business easier to find for potential customers.
What Is SEO for Google My Business?
SEO for Google My Business refers to the process of optimizing your Google Business Profile to rank higher in local search results on Google and Google Maps. When users search for products or services near their location, Google’s algorithms consider several factors—such as relevance, distance, and prominence—to determine which businesses appear in the results.
Why It Matters
Local SEO Google: It not only boosts your online presence but also impacts your overall digital marketing strategy, reinforcing your brand’s position in the local market.
Visibility and Trust: A well-optimized profile builds trust and drives more clicks. Customers are more likely to choose a business that appears in the top local results.
Lead Generation: Many local searches result in phone calls or visits. High visibility means more opportunities for conversions.
Competitive Edge: With more consumers using mobile devices, ensuring your business is seen first can be a game-changer.
Step-by-Step Google Business SEO Optimization
Optimizing your Google Business Profile (GBP) is a step-by-step process that involves setting up your profile correctly and then continuously refining it. Below, we break down the essential steps to ensure your profile is fully optimized for maximum local reach.
Profile Setup
The foundation of Google Business SEO starts with a fully completed profile. Follow these steps:
Claim Your Business:
- Head to [ Claim Or Signup Link] and sign in to Google Business.
- Claim your business if you haven’t already done so.
Fill Out Every Section:
- Business Name: Use your legal business name. Avoid keyword stuffing—keep it natural.
- Business Category: Choose the primary category that best represents your business and add secondary categories if applicable.
- Description: Write a keyword-rich description without overdoing it. Mention your core services and include your target phrases like SEO Google My Business naturally.
- Contact Information: Ensure your phone number, website URL, and physical address are accurate.
- Service Area: If you serve multiple locations, clearly define your service areas.
Additional Details:
- Hours: Update your business hours and include special hours for holidays.
- Social Profiles: Link to your Facebook, Instagram, LinkedIn, and other social pages.
- Attributes: Add any attributes that apply (e.g., wheelchair accessible, outdoor seating).
Keyword Optimization
Integrate your keywords strategically throughout your profile:
- Primary Focus: The primary focus keyword, SEO for Google My Business, should appear in the description and at least one of your headings (if applicable in your posts).
- LSI Keywords: Use terms like Google My Business optimization, local SEO strategies, and GMB profile ranking within your content naturally. (This keywords are example for keyword SEO for Google business for any other niche find your own LSI keywords)
Managing Reviews
Reviews are one of the top factors in local ranking. Here’s how to handle them:
- Ask for Reviews: Encourage satisfied customers to leave reviews by sharing a direct link.
- Respond Promptly: Reply to all reviews—both positive and negative—in a friendly and professional manner.
- Monitor Feedback: Use customer feedback to refine your service offerings and update your profile
Utilizing Posts and Updates
Google posts allow you to share timely updates with potential customers:
- Regular Updates: Post news, promotions, or events weekly to keep your profile fresh.
- Keyword Inclusion: Integrate your target keywords subtly into your posts.
- Engagement: Use compelling calls to action to drive engagement and click-throughs
Adding Photos and Videos
Visual content plays a crucial role in convincing potential customers:
- Quality Images: Upload high-resolution photos of your business interior, exterior, team, and products.
- Geo-Tagging: Enhance your images by geo-tagging them, which helps improve your ranking in Google Maps.
- Videos: Include short videos showcasing your business, customer testimonials, or behind-the-scenes looks
Local SEO Google Strategies to Boost Rankings
Beyond optimizing your Google Business Profile, additional local SEO strategies can further enhance your local ranking. These strategies help improve your overall digital footprint and support your Local SEO Rank.
Citations and Local Listings
Citations are mentions of your business’s NAP (Name, Address, Phone Number) across the web:
- Consistency is Key: Ensure your NAP details are identical across all directories.
- Local Directories: Submit your business to reputable directories like Yelp, Yellow Pages, and local chamber of commerce websites.
- Review Sites: Maintain and update profiles on sites where your customers leave reviews
Local Backlinks
Building local backlinks can significantly impact your local SEO:
- Community Partnerships: Connect with local blogs, news sites, and business organizations for backlink opportunities.
- Guest Posting: Write guest posts for local publications and include a natural link back to your business.
- Local Sponsorships: Sponsor local events or charities and request a backlink in return
Schema Markup
Implementing schema markup on your website can help Google understand your business better:
- Local Business Schema: Add structured data to your website’s code to highlight important business information.
- How to Implement: Use a schema generator (Schema) to create the necessary JSON-LD code and add it to your site’s header
Regular Updates and Accuracy
Keep your business information current:
- Business Info: Update your profile whenever there are changes in your hours, services, or contact details.
- Special Hours: Ensure holiday hours and special event timings are accurately reflected.
- Consistency: Consistent data across your website and all directories improves your Local SEO Google score
Common Mistakes Hurting Your Local SEO Rank
Even small errors can severely impact your local SEO performance. Here are some common pitfalls to avoid:
Inconsistent NAP Information
- Problem: Mismatched Name, Address, or Phone Number details across platforms confuse search engines.
- Solution: Audit your citations regularly and update any inconsistencies immediately
Ignoring Reviews
- Problem: Failing to respond to reviews can lower your ranking and discourage future customers.
- Solution: Establish a routine for monitoring and replying to reviews. Use feedback to make improvements.
Poor Quality or Outdated Photos
- Problem: Low-quality images or outdated visuals may reduce engagement.
- Solution: Regularly update your photos and ensure they are properly geo-tagged to reinforce local signals.
Overstuffing Keywords
- Problem: Excessively inserting keywords can lead to penalties and a poor user experience.
- Solution: Integrate keywords naturally into your content. Focus on readability and user engagement over mechanical repetition
Neglecting Google Posts
- Problem: Inactive profiles can signal to Google that your business is not engaging.
- Solution: Schedule regular posts, share promotions, and update your audience about any news or changes
Advanced Tips for Dominating Local SEO in 2025
To stay ahead of the curve in local SEO, consider these advanced strategies:
Understanding Google Q&A
- Encourage Questions: Proactively post frequently asked questions on your profile.
- Engage Actively: Respond to customer questions in a timely, friendly manner.
- Include Keywords: Use your focus keyword and related LSI terms naturally in your answers.
Optimized Google Posts
- Promotional Posts: Use posts to announce special offers, new products, or events.
- Event-Driven Content: Create posts around local events or seasonal promotions.
- Visual Appeal: Use high-quality images and engaging headlines to drive clicks
Utilizing User-Generated Content
- Customer Stories: Showcase testimonials and case studies on your website and profile.
- Social Media Integration: Share user-generated content that highlights your services.
- Encourage Sharing: Create incentives for customers to share their experiences on social media, boosting your overall Local SEO Google presence
Embracing New Tools and Technologies
- Local SEO Software: Consider using free trials of advanced tools to get deeper insights into your local rankings.
- Voice Search Optimization: With the rise of voice search, tailor some of your content to answer common voice queries.
- AI and Automation: Use automation tools judiciously to manage repetitive tasks, freeing up time for strategic decision-making
Content Marketing for Local Engagement
- Blog Posts: Write localized blog content that addresses community interests and local events.
- Video Marketing: Create videos highlighting local partnerships, behind-the-scenes looks, or customer testimonials.
- Infographics: Develop infographics that showcase local trends and statistics relevant to your industry
Optimizing your SEO for Google Business Profile is not just a one-time task—it’s an ongoing commitment to enhancing your local search visibility. By following this comprehensive guide on SEO for Google My Business, you’ll create a robust online presence that drives more leads, phone calls, and visits. Remember, the key to success is consistency. Regularly update your profile, actively engage with reviews, and continuously refine your local SEO strategies.
Here are the key takeaways:
- A fully optimized SEO for Google Business Profile boosts your Local SEO Rank and drives quality traffic.
- Consistent, accurate, and comprehensive business information is vital.
- Engaging content, active review management, and timely posts significantly enhance local visibility.
- Advanced strategies like schema markup, local backlinks, and leveraging Google Q&A can take your rankings to the next level.
Take action today—claim your profile, audit your business information, and start implementing these local SEO strategies. Your community is searching for you, and with the right approach, you can be the first business they find
- A Free SEO checklist availble Visit Here
- A Complete 3 Months Actionable SEO Guide Click Here
- Understand Black Hat SEO vs White Hat SEO Click Here